What does the word "Wherryman" mean? The term "wherryman" may not be familiar to many, yet it carries significant historical and cultural weight. This word, often associated with a specific profession, originates from the early use of the term "wherry," which refers to a light boat designed for transportation on rivers and coastal waters. But let’s delve deeper into what a wherryman is and the broader context of its meaning. A wherryman is traditionally defined as a person who operates a wherry—a type of small and swift boat. These boats were commonly used in various forms of ferrying and transport, particularly in the 18th and 19th centuries across rivers like the Thames and estuaries. The role of a wherryman was crucial for trade, travel, and even leisure activities in a period when water transport was a primary mode of conveyance. In addition to their essential function in transport, wherrymen played a vital role in the local economy. They connected people to markets, goods, and services, facilitating commerce in their communities. As urban centers grew, so did the demand for wherrymen who could navigate the often-complex waterways that interlinked these expanding towns and cities.
